然而,有时在启动Docker Desktop时可能会遇到“Docker Desktop - Unexpected WSL error”错误。这个问题可能与Windows Subsystem for Linux (WSL)有关,也可能是由于其他因素引起的。故障原因: WSL安装或配置问题:WSL是Windows的一个功能,它允许在Windows环境下运行Linux子系统。如果WSL安装或配置不正确,可能会导致与Docker...
wsl--install 1. 检查WSL 版本 可以使用下面的命令检查当前安装的 WSL 版本: wsl--list--verbose 1. 安装Docker Desktop 访问[Docker 官网]( 下载 Docker Desktop。 安装后,启动 Docker Desktop。 3. 常见错误及解决方法 错误1: WSL 未启用 如果在安装 Docker 之前没有启用 WSL,可能会遇到以下错误信息。这时...
1、报错 2、解决方法 打开PowerShell 以管理员身份运行 dism.exe /online /enable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estart dism.exe /online /enable-feature /featurename:VirtualMachinePlatform /all /norestart wsl --set-default-version 2 3、成功运行 wsl -l -v...
1、是否启用功能,控制面板》程序》启用或关闭功能 2、wsl是否已经安装,管理员权限打开Powershell,运行:wsl --status。再试着运行wsl --install能否运行。 如果不能运行,会有报错信息,我忘记截图了,反正就是要去BIOS启用选项,设置好重启就可以了 3、然后就可以了,又是出现问题原因不一样,我的就这个原因,记录一下...
更新Docker配置文件:在WSL终端中运行以下命令,以更新Docker配置文件: 资源限制问题:在某些情况下,WSL和Docker可能会受到资源限制的影响。可以尝试增加WSL和Docker的资源限制,例如内存和CPU配额。 总结起来,解决Windows 10 Home和WSL上的Docker错误的关键是确保WSL已启用并与Docker正确集成,同时确保Docker已正确安装和运行。
wsl --set-default-version2 1. 步骤二:检查 Docker Desktop 版本 如果步骤一没有解决问题,我们需要检查 Docker Desktop 的版本是否与 WSL 兼容。可以尝试升级 Docker Desktop 到最新版本,或者降级到与 WSL 兼容的旧版本。 步骤三:重置 Docker Desktop
...//docs.docker.com/desktop/troubleshoot/overview/#diagnose-from-the-terminal). 报错截图如下: 图一 图二 图三 解决方案: 执行以下命令: netsh winsock reset 出现场景: 启动wsl使用过代理或加速器等软件 wsl更新后,wsl --update操作后 win10/win11升级后, 替你安装或者升级了"Windows Subsystem for Linu...
如果按照正常流程安装后出现这个报错,且手动wsl --update无用,则简单方法: 卸载Docker 关闭windows功能中的 linux子系统,重启 打开windows...
Docker Hub docker-desktop-for-w mavisdeving(Mavis)July 23, 2024, 11:06am1 Even before the new update, I’ve been receiving the WSL error message, so I install the update, but still stay appearing this message for me: bootstrapping in the main distro: listing WSL distros: running WSL ...